Yeah but not when they really deserved to win.
The one metal fans constantaly whine about is when ...And Justice For All lost to Crest of a Knave by Jethro Tull, which was not only far from a hard rock/metal album, it was a rather mediocre album to start with, it's basically Tull trying to give their best Dire Straits impersonation, even the most diehard Tull fans tend to shun the majority of their 80s output, and for good reason.
Still, people forget that Nothing's Shocking was also nominated, and it's really the album that should have won.
The only time Metallica ever should have won a grammy was for Master of Puppets.
